What to compare

Compare the parts that change the experience

Look closely at pickup windows, delivery communication, condition reporting, and whether the handoff will be direct or arranged through a carrier network.

The best request includes the vehicle type, pickup city, delivery city, condition notes, and whether the vehicle is operable right now. Once those details are clear, it becomes easier to move into side-by-side comparison or request quote guidance with better expectations.

Can I ship a car without moving a full household?

Yes. Some moves involve vehicle transport on its own, while others pair it with a home or office relocation.

What changes the quote for car shipping?

Route length, vehicle size, flexibility on timing, and the complexity of pickup or delivery access all affect pricing.

Should I include vehicle details in my request?

Yes. Clear details help narrow the right options faster and reduce surprises later in the process.
